Anaconda安装指南:从入门到精通
Anaconda安装指南:从入门到精通
Anaconda 是一个非常流行的Python数据科学平台,集成了许多常用的数据分析、机器学习和科学计算工具。今天我们就来详细介绍一下Anaconda的安装过程,以及它的一些相关应用。
一、Anaconda的安装
1. 下载Anaconda
首先,你需要访问Anaconda的官方网站(www.anaconda.com),根据你的操作系统(Windows、macOS或Linux)选择合适的版本进行下载。Anaconda提供了两种版本:Anaconda 和 Miniconda。Anaconda包含了所有预装的包,而Miniconda只包含了Python和conda环境管理工具,适合那些只需要特定包的用户。
2. 安装过程
- Windows用户:双击下载的安装文件,按照提示进行安装。记得勾选“Add Anaconda to my PATH environment variable”选项,这样可以方便在命令行中直接使用Anaconda。
- macOS用户:下载后,打开.dmg文件,按照提示安装即可。
- Linux用户:在终端中运行下载的.sh文件,执行安装脚本。
安装过程中,系统会询问是否将Anaconda添加到PATH中,建议选择“是”,以便在任何位置都能使用Anaconda。
3. 验证安装
安装完成后,打开终端或命令提示符,输入conda --version
,如果返回版本号,说明安装成功。
二、Anaconda的基本使用
1. 创建虚拟环境
Anaconda的一个强大功能是可以创建和管理多个Python环境,避免包冲突。使用命令:
conda create -n myenv python=3.8
这里myenv
是环境名称,python=3.8
指定了Python版本。
2. 激活和退出环境
- 激活环境:
conda activate myenv
- 退出环境:
conda deactivate
3. 安装包
在环境中安装包非常简单,例如:
conda install numpy
三、Anaconda的应用场景
1. 数据分析
Anaconda内置了Jupyter Notebook,这是一个交互式计算环境,非常适合数据分析和可视化。通过Jupyter,你可以编写和运行代码,展示结果,添加说明和图表。
2. 机器学习
Anaconda包含了许多机器学习库,如TensorFlow、Keras、Scikit-learn等,方便用户快速搭建和训练模型。
3. 科学计算
对于科学计算,Anaconda提供了NumPy、SciPy等库,支持高效的数值计算和科学计算任务。
4. 大数据处理
Anaconda支持PySpark,可以与Hadoop生态系统无缝集成,处理大规模数据。
四、注意事项
- 更新:定期更新Anaconda和其中的包,确保使用最新版本,减少安全漏洞和兼容性问题。
- 环境管理:合理使用虚拟环境,避免不同项目之间的包冲突。
- 学习资源:Anaconda社区提供了丰富的学习资源和文档,遇到问题可以查阅官方文档或社区论坛。
五、结语
Anaconda 不仅简化了Python环境的管理,还为数据科学家和开发者提供了强大的工具集。通过本文的介绍,希望你能顺利完成Anaconda的安装,并在实际应用中发挥其最大价值。无论你是初学者还是经验丰富的开发者,Anaconda都能为你的工作带来便利和效率。记得在使用过程中遵守相关法律法规,保护个人和企业数据的安全。